Transaction 751fd94a61011a148f03956c00f3992e99dabdd703b69508eef35dfa32551d66

1 Input
2 Outputs
  • 751fd94a61011a148f03956c00f3992e99dabdd703b69508eef35dfa32551d66:0
  • value  26987287
    address  3EQR1c9dHfSYQDvEGXknNa9581xLkYTNZF
  • 751fd94a61011a148f03956c00f3992e99dabdd703b69508eef35dfa32551d66:1
  • value  490000
    address  3MYJugRC5D2J8sDMZHHFZ6MC3hjjzjot1g